    Hi!
    I was hoping to get some advice as I have not done any of real paint correction before.
    We recently had our motorhome painted on a few sections. Generally, they did a good job for the price. However, I did not notice until we got out of the bright Arizona sun, they had two areas on the pillars on either side of the windshield where I think they blended the old and new paint and perhaps clearcoat. It looks like haze and light vertical scratches. It is all smooth. I am hoping it is something that can be polished out with a light polish and is not under the clearcoat. What do you folks think? Would you suggest any particular products for this?
